Common Myths Regarding LASIK and PRK



Many people have mistaken beliefs about LASIK and PRK that can shadow their decision-making. One typical misconception is that these treatments are just for those with severe vision problems. Actually, LASIK and PRK can correct a series of refractive errors, consisting of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

Another myth is the belief that the surgeries are painful. Many individuals experience very little pain during the process, thanks to numbing eye decreases. Some could likewise worry about an extensive recovery; however, several go back to their day-to-day activities within a day or 2.

Furthermore, there's a false impression that when you have the surgical procedure, you'll never ever require glasses once more. While many accomplish 20/20 vision, some might still require glasses for particular jobs as they age.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for Patients



As you take into consideration the lasting results of vision adjustment surgical procedure, it's vital to recognize how your sight might change over time. Many people experience stable vision for many years after the treatment, however some might see steady changes as a result of age or various other variables.

Routine eye exams are important to monitor these changes and guarantee your vision stays optimum. It's also essential to talk about any interest in your eye expert, as they can supply advice customized to your one-of-a-kind circumstance.



While most clients delight in improved vision, you need to be gotten ready for the opportunity of needing glasses or contact lenses later on in life. Ultimately, staying informed and aggressive about your eye wellness can assist you preserve the most effective possible vision end results.
